The folk singer Bill Fay, known for songs such as The Healing Day and Thank You Lord, has died aged 81, his record label has announced with “great sadness”.

Archival releases of demos, and recordings from 1978 to 1981 were released during the 2000s, before Fay released his first studio album in more than 40 years, Life Is People, in 2012 on Dead Oceans.

In a statement on Instagram, Dead Oceans said: “It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Bill Fay, who died peacefully this morning in London, aged 81.

Fay began work on his latest album just a month before his death, and his label Dead Oceans said they hoped to “find a way to finish and release it”.

Starting his career in 1967, Fay’s self-titled debut in 1970 and follow-up Time Of The Last Persecution (1971) on the Deram label, had limited commercial success, but his work was rediscovered in the 1990s, when the albums were reissued, and he became a cult figure.
